Output d64ae1316aadf60d42657be0a46824ec1b5eef1401d3558d4ea89e390ece8abf:0

value
19455589
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c8474e66267002be3ed054cafdc48ff25866b8b OP_EQUALVERIFY OP_CHECKSIG
address
1M6zLTBYYU48RahmWXweq64GLoXyCBwcT5
transaction
d64ae1316aadf60d42657be0a46824ec1b5eef1401d3558d4ea89e390ece8abf
confirmations
547532
spent
true